Alternatives and Challenges
The AI growth is driving a wave of information middle funding, however the enlargement is going through important hurdles, in line with a brand new report. Turner & Townsend’s 2024 Data Centre Cost Index highlights the dual challenges of energy availability and provide chain limitations that might gradual the tempo of development.
The survey of 250 business leaders reveals that 92% see AI as essentially the most vital affect on information middle operations within the subsequent 3-5 years, emphasizing the necessity for bigger and extra advanced services to satisfy this demand.
Nonetheless, the sector’s development is being examined by infrastructure bottlenecks. Energy availability has turn out to be a prime concern, with 92% of respondents contemplating it extra important than location for brand new initiatives.
On the similar time, 80% of business gamers report delays in manufacturing and supply of important tools as provide chains wrestle to maintain up with the elevated demand for information middle capability.
“Information facilities are more and more seen by governments as important nationwide infrastructure, and there’s clearly an enormous alternative for purchasers,” mentioned Lisa Duignan, information middle lead in Europe, at Turner & Townsend. “However rising challenges, not least energy provide and labor shortages, have to be managed.”

Emissions Scorching Spots Unveiled
In different information this week, Virginia, Texas, and California had been named the US states most impacted by information middle emissions, with Virginia main by a major margin.
A research from webhosting supplier KnownHost examined the carbon dioxide equal (CO2-eq) emissions per megawatt-hour (MWh) from information facilities throughout the US.
It was discovered that Virginia’s information facilities produce an estimated 199.1 tons of CO2-eq per MWh – over one-seventh of the overall US information middle emissions.
Texas, ranked second, emits an estimated 71.25 tons of CO2-eq throughout 278 information facilities, adopted by California with 116.7 tons of CO2-eq.
